Transaction 91b353cbb3c8a65cb8bb7f159bf31e43f3fed2aefe18c7638b43dad2e0326724
1 Input
1 Output
-
91b353cbb3c8a65cb8bb7f159bf31e43f3fed2aefe18c7638b43dad2e0326724:0
- value
- 118626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e89ae38d908be292a21bd6997bd89e7470375fd OP_EQUAL
- address
- 3EggozjvvVLmRHF6Vot6XZHVbUKDcQUXvL